Job description
Overview

Location: Wymondham

Salary: Points 7:11 of the SET Support Staff Salary Scale, FTE A GBP 26,403 : A GBP 28,142 per annum, Pro:rata A GBP 20,660 : A GBP 22,413 per annum, including an allowance for holiday pay

Vacancy Type: Permanent, 38.75 hours per week, term:time only

The College is a member of the Education Trust, an expanding education trust consisting of 13 Primary and 9 Secondary schools.

Role

The College wishes to appoint an effective and reliable individual who has a good rapport with young people to join their team of Cover Supervisors on a permanent basis for daily cover.

Cover Supervisors supervise lessons during the short-term absence of teachers, undertake administrative tasks in departments and assist in other areas of the College, including boarding houses as required. Some specialist knowledge in a particular area of the curriculum would be advantageous for this post, but is not a requirement.

From time to time, Cover Supervisors may be asked to accompany visits and trips out of College hours.

Responsibilities
  • Supervise work set by absent teachers under the general direction of the Head of Department or Cover Coordinator;
  • Manage the behaviour of pupils within the Colleges policies;
  • Respond to questions from pupils about processes and procedures;
  • Assist pupils in the completion of work as appropriate;
  • Collect completed work and return it as required by the teacher or Head of Department;
  • Report, using the Colleges established referral procedures, issues concerning attendance or behaviour;
  • Establish productive relationships with pupils, acting as a role model and setting high expectations;
  • Promote the inclusion and acceptance of all pupils in the classroom, recognising and responding to their individual needs;
  • Support the independent learning of pupils, especially through use of the Library and ICT resources;
  • Provide day time supervision for boarding houses and the refectory as required;
  • Attend and participate in meetings concerning pupils or College policies and practices from time to time as required;
  • Attend training on issues such as Child Protection;
  • From time to time assist teaching staff with the supervision of College visits, trips and co-curricular activities;
  • Supervise other areas of the College as required from time to time.
Skills and Qualifications

The personal competencies expected of all College support staff are:

  • The ability to communicate clearly and tactfully using appropriate methods and an awareness of the impact of your own communication on others;
  • Able to maintain positive relationships with all and able to work as an effective and flexible part of a team; willing to change methods of work and routines to benefit the team;
  • Willingness to accept responsibility for your own actions; the ability to prioritise effectively, meet deadlines and accept challenges.

The Professional Competencies Expected Of a Cover Supervisor Are

  • Have the personality and presence required to carry out required duties effectively;
  • Have a good rapport with young people and be able to act as a positive role model to them;
  • Be supportive of the particular ethos and expectations of the College as a leading state boarding school;
  • Be flexible and creative in approach and be open to the possibility of developing a wider role in the College.

The qualifications and previous experience required for a Cover Supervisor are:

  • A good level of literacy and numeracy with a minimum of grade C or 4 in English and Maths;
  • A degree level qualification, or equivalent, would also be an advantage; however, candidates with relevant experience should not be discouraged from applying.
